Romford is a large town in East London and the administrative centre of the London Borough of Havering. It is located 14.1 miles northeast of Charing Cross and offers easy access to A13/M25 road links. Romford market is one of the oldest markets, ideal for shopping or grab a bite to eat in the fabulous indoor shopping centre. Queen's Hospital was built on the site of the former Oldchurch Park, a short distance south of the town centre.
